Season 1:
![Part One](assets/images/no-backdrop-w130.jpg)
Margaret Hale is pleased to be leaving London to live with her parents in Hampshire. She is unaware that an even longer journey is in store.
![Part Two](assets/images/no-backdrop-w130.jpg)
Mr Hale has left the Church and is working as a tutor in a Northern industrial town. Times are hard for the mill workers and a strike is threatened.
![Part Three](assets/images/no-backdrop-w130.jpg)
John Thornton has succeeded in breaking the strike. Margaret Hale has put her reputation at risk by protecting him from a mob of angry workers. John Thornton has misinterpreted her action and, with the grudging approval of his mother, he has resolved to marry her.
![Part Four](assets/images/no-backdrop-w130.jpg)
Margaret Hale has rejected John Thornton 's proposal of marriage and has defended herself against Mrs Thornton 's accusations.
